草庐IT

MSSQL-DB

全部标签

MSSQL 的复合索引和包含索引有啥区别?

​一、背景1.讲故事在SQLSERVER中有非常多的索引,比如:聚集索引,非聚集索引,唯一索引,复合索引,Include索引,交叉索引,连接索引,奇葩索引等等,当索引多了之后很容易傻傻的分不清,比如:​​复合索引​​​ 和 ​​Include索引​​,但又在真实场景中用的特别多,本篇我们就从底层数据页层面厘清一下。二、到底有什么区别1.这些索引解决了什么问题说区别之前,一定要知道它们大概解决了什么问题?这里我就从 ​​索引覆盖​​ 角度来展开吧,为了方便讲述,先上一个测试sql:IF(OBJECT_ID('t')ISNOTNULL)DROPTABLEt;CREATETABLEt(aINTIDE

MSSQL 的复合索引和包含索引有啥区别?

​一、背景1.讲故事在SQLSERVER中有非常多的索引,比如:聚集索引,非聚集索引,唯一索引,复合索引,Include索引,交叉索引,连接索引,奇葩索引等等,当索引多了之后很容易傻傻的分不清,比如:​​复合索引​​​ 和 ​​Include索引​​,但又在真实场景中用的特别多,本篇我们就从底层数据页层面厘清一下。二、到底有什么区别1.这些索引解决了什么问题说区别之前,一定要知道它们大概解决了什么问题?这里我就从 ​​索引覆盖​​ 角度来展开吧,为了方便讲述,先上一个测试sql:IF(OBJECT_ID('t')ISNOTNULL)DROPTABLEt;CREATETABLEt(aINTIDE

无需编程,基于微软mssql数据库零代码生成CRUD增删改查RESTful API接口

无需编程,基于微软mssql数据库零代码生成CRUD增删改查RESTfulAPI接口回顾通过之前一篇文章无需编程,基于甲骨文oracle数据库零代码生成CRUD增删改查RESTfulAPI接口的介绍,引入了FreeMarker模版引擎,通过配置模版实现创建和修改物理表结构SQL语句,并且通过配置oracle数据库SQL模版,基于oracle数据库,零代码实现crud增删改查。本文采用同样的方式,很容易就可以支持微软SQLServer数据库。MSSQL简介SQLServer是Microsoft公司推出的关系型数据库管理系统。具有使用方便可伸缩性好与相关软件集成程度高等优点,可从运行Microso

无需编程,基于微软mssql数据库零代码生成CRUD增删改查RESTful API接口

无需编程,基于微软mssql数据库零代码生成CRUD增删改查RESTfulAPI接口回顾通过之前一篇文章无需编程,基于甲骨文oracle数据库零代码生成CRUD增删改查RESTfulAPI接口的介绍,引入了FreeMarker模版引擎,通过配置模版实现创建和修改物理表结构SQL语句,并且通过配置oracle数据库SQL模版,基于oracle数据库,零代码实现crud增删改查。本文采用同样的方式,很容易就可以支持微软SQLServer数据库。MSSQL简介SQLServer是Microsoft公司推出的关系型数据库管理系统。具有使用方便可伸缩性好与相关软件集成程度高等优点,可从运行Microso

关于node.js:AWS Linking Dynamo DB 和 S3 bucket

AWSLinkingDynamoDBandS3bucket我正在创建一个跟踪公司潜在员工的项目。我想将一些pdf文件上传到AWSS3存储桶。我想在现有的dynamoDB表中存储每个pdf的链接(每个pdf一条记录)。任何建议将不胜感激。我正在动态生成新用户,并希望能够同时将pdf添加到存储桶和dynamoDB中的链接。我可以同时通过lambda函数执行此操作吗?您希望Lambda函数上传到S3的PDF文件在哪里?pdf将在一个人的本地计算机上。PDF如何进入您的应用程序?您是在编写用户上传PDF的无服务器(基于Lambda)网络应用程序,还是其他?显然,您可以将PDF存储到S3并从相同的代码写

关于性能:Couch DB 1.5

CouchDB1.5&TheNodeJSQueryServer我最近注意到CouchDB又回到了重度开发中。在上一次迭代(https://blogs.apache.org/couchdb/entry/apache_couchdb_1_5_0)中添加的更有趣的功能之一是NodeJS查询服务器。众所周知,默认的Spidermonkey查询服务器在中/重负载下速度非常慢,我想知道是否有人知道使用Nodejs服务器可以获得什么样的性能优势,以及它与直接在二郎。谁有这方面的经验?我没有经验,但由于CouchDB是用erlang构建的,我觉得任何其他查询服务器都会因为核心和其他服务器之间的接口任务而变慢。

关于node.js:AWS Linking Dynamo DB 和 S3 bucket

AWSLinkingDynamoDBandS3bucket我正在创建一个跟踪公司潜在员工的项目。我想将一些pdf文件上传到AWSS3存储桶。我想在现有的dynamoDB表中存储每个pdf的链接(每个pdf一条记录)。任何建议将不胜感激。我正在动态生成新用户,并希望能够同时将pdf添加到存储桶和dynamoDB中的链接。我可以同时通过lambda函数执行此操作吗?您希望Lambda函数上传到S3的PDF文件在哪里?pdf将在一个人的本地计算机上。PDF如何进入您的应用程序?您是在编写用户上传PDF的无服务器(基于Lambda)网络应用程序,还是其他?显然,您可以将PDF存储到S3并从相同的代码写

关于性能:Couch DB 1.5

CouchDB1.5&TheNodeJSQueryServer我最近注意到CouchDB又回到了重度开发中。在上一次迭代(https://blogs.apache.org/couchdb/entry/apache_couchdb_1_5_0)中添加的更有趣的功能之一是NodeJS查询服务器。众所周知,默认的Spidermonkey查询服务器在中/重负载下速度非常慢,我想知道是否有人知道使用Nodejs服务器可以获得什么样的性能优势,以及它与直接在二郎。谁有这方面的经验?我没有经验,但由于CouchDB是用erlang构建的,我觉得任何其他查询服务器都会因为核心和其他服务器之间的接口任务而变慢。

关于 jdbc:Spark Dataframe 是否对 DB 应用了转换?

DoesSparkDataframeapliesthetransformationsagainstDB?当我用PySpark获得一张桌子时12345df1=session.read.jdbc(url=self.url,            table=self.table,            properties={"driver":self.driver,                  "user":self.user,                  "password":self.password})或123456df1=sql.read.format("com.databr

关于 jdbc:Spark Dataframe 是否对 DB 应用了转换?

DoesSparkDataframeapliesthetransformationsagainstDB?当我用PySpark获得一张桌子时12345df1=session.read.jdbc(url=self.url,            table=self.table,            properties={"driver":self.driver,                  "user":self.user,                  "password":self.password})或123456df1=sql.read.format("com.databr